Control panel

GPRS

Disconnect when idle for: - Select the time period after which the GPRS connection is set to standby mode, if the connection is not used.

GPRS connection: - Select When available to keep the GPRS connection in alert mode and to switch the packet data transfer on quickly when needed. If you select When needed, the smartphone will use a GPRS connection only if you start an application or action that needs it. Note that if there is no GPRS coverage and you have chosen the When available option, the smartphone will periodically try to establish a GPRS connection.

The GPRS settings affect all access points using a GPRS connection.

Memory

Go to Desk > Control panel > Memory.

Here you can view the amount of free memory and the memory consumption of different items on your smartphone and memory card.

Tip: To avoid smartphone memory getting low, you should regularly delete or transfer data to a memory card or PC.

My view settings

Go to Desk > Control panel > My view settings.

Normally you tap the key or tap icon to return to Desk. With My view settings you can set your smartphone

so that alternate taps of open either Desk or your favourite application

To select the application that opens when you press the Desk key in Desk, tap , and select the application from the list.
